Abstract

The utility model proposes a kind of equipment of compatible distinct interface, for compatible mSATA interfaces and mini PCIE interfaces, including:Pcb board and the signal receiving module being sequentially connected, decoder module, mSATA processing modules and the mini PCIE processing modules being arranged on described pcb board, described signal receiving module receives the signal of input, and described signal is decoded into the mSATA processing modules described in being respectively transmitted to after mSATA signals or mini PCIE signals by decoder module or mini PCIE processing modules are handled.The equipment itself of compatible distinct interface provided by the utility model can identify different interface signals and be sent to different interface processing modules and be handled that adaptability is stronger.

Background technology
Mini PCI-E connectors, the product uses main board for notebook computer extensively, such as E-PC, Netbook, and wireless network The connector of this definition such as card, solid state hard disc, mainly there are two kinds of definition at present:MSATA interfaces and mini PCI-E interfaces, MSATA interfaces act on:Solid state hard disc is connected, mSATA interfaces carry in the all-in-one of standard configuration solid state hard disc, its shape and mini PCI-E interface is completely the same, is all 54Pin stitch, therefore is very easy to obscure, but the installation of mSATA interfaces is all overall height Card, and part type can also mark printed words near interface.Because mSATA interfaces are based on SATA buses, transmission speed than Mini PCI-E interfaces are much higher, also do not possess versatility therebetween, can not if the solid state hard disc of mini PCI-E interfaces Used on mSATA interfaces.
MSATA Interface Shapes and mini PCI-E interface shapes be completely always, although as long, stitch Define different.The not versatility of both interfaces, client is allowed using quite not convenient among process.

This technology is related to the multiplexing technology that a kind of two kinds of distinct interfaces of MINIPCIE grooves define, and is applied particularly to allow one MINIPCIE grooves can low cost the switching for realizing PCIE grooves and MSATA signals.
Referring to Fig. 1, embodiment of the present utility model, a kind of equipment 1 of compatible distinct interface, connect for compatible mSATA Mouth and mini PCIE interfaces, including:Pcb board 10 and the signal receiving module 20 being sequentially connected being arranged on pcb board 10, solution Code module 30, mSATA processing modules 40 and mini PCIE processing modules 50, signal receiving module 20 receive the signal of input, solution Code module 30 is respectively transmitted to mSATA processing modules 40 after described signal is decoded into mSATA signals or mini PCIE signals Or mini PCIE processing modules 50 are handled.
Signal receiving module 20 includes multiple stitch.
Decoder module 30 includes jump cap.
Pcb board 10 includes:Register group, private memory and control circuit, current control instruction, communication data, with And status information of external equipment etc. is stored in private memory or register group respectively.
Signal receiving module 20 includes interface circuit:All external equipments are all connected to PCB by respective interface circuit The system bus of plate 10 gets on.
The communication mode of signal receiving module 20 and outside lock pin:It is divided into parallel communications and serial communication.Parallel communications It is that everybody transmits simultaneously by data;Serial communication then transmits ground order of data one.
Mini PCIE processing modules 50 have mini PCI-E interfaces, and all-in-one is as wireless such as band, can be equipped with this interface, Because wireless network card has become the standard configuration of all-in-one.It is based on PCI-E buses, can be integrated machine extension ancillary equipment, such as Bluetooth module, 3G module, the solid state hard disc etc. of wireless interface module mini PCI-E interfaces.But mini PCI-E interfaces bandwidth Not high, it is not that very high ancillary equipment uses to data throughput requirement to be relatively adapted to some.Have inside the mainboard of part multiple Mini PCI-E interfaces, in addition to built-in wireless network card, can also it is more reserved it is at least one to 3G module with (and being embedded with day Line).
